Visual Studio Code(VSCode)是一款功能强大的代码编辑器,它支持Python语言,并且有大量的插件可以帮助开发者进行网络爬虫的开发。因此,使用VSCode进行Python爬虫开发是非常合适的。以下是相关详细介绍:
VSCode Python爬虫支持情况
- 插件支持:VSCode有官方的Python扩展,提供智能语法高亮、自动补全、错误检查、调试器等功能,非常适合Python开发,包括爬虫开发。
- 调试功能:VSCode内置了调试器,可以方便地设置断点、单步执行代码,这对于爬虫开发尤其有用,因为它可以帮助开发者快速定位和解决问题。
- 代码格式化和分析:VSCode支持多种代码格式化工具(如Black、autopep8等),并且可以集成代码分析工具(如Pylint、Flake8等),帮助开发者保持代码风格的一致性,并检查代码质量。
使用VSCode进行Python爬虫开发的步骤
- 安装Python和VSCode:首先,确保你的系统上已经安装了Python和VSCode。
- 安装Python扩展:在VSCode的扩展市场中搜索并安装Python扩展。
- 创建爬虫项目:在VSCode中创建一个新的文件夹作为项目目录,并在其中创建Python文件开始编写爬虫代码。
- 编写爬虫脚本:使用Python的requests库发送HTTP请求,使用BeautifulSoup或lxml解析HTML内容,提取所需信息。
- 调试和运行:利用VSCode的调试功能设置断点,运行爬虫脚本,查看和修改变量值。
VSCode与其他IDE的比较
- VS Code的优势:VS Code以其轻量级、跨平台、丰富的扩展库和强大的调试工具而受到开发者的喜爱。它的Python扩展提供了全面的Python开发环境,包括智能感知、代码导航、调试、测试等功能,非常适合Python爬虫开发。
综上所述,VSCode是一个非常适合进行Python爬虫开发的工具,它提供了强大的支持和便捷的开发体验。